Expression

An expression is a mathematical phrase that contains numbers, variables, or both. Expressions never have an equal sign. Here are some examples of expressions.

  • 14÷7

  • 2x

  • 5(12+2)

  • g+257

3

Equation

An equation is a mathematical sentence that says two expressions are equal. Equations always have an equal sign. Here are some examples of equations.

  • 14÷7=2

  • 2x=12

  • 5(12+2)=9020

  • g+257=7g

Parts of an Expression and Equation

Expressions and equations are made up of different parts.

A variable is a letter that represents an unknown amount. For example, in the equation

2b+7=15, b is the variable.

A coefficient is a number multiplied by a variable. A coefficient is written immediately in front of the variable. For example, in the expression
